24 Communications

24 Communications is an award-winning marketing and advertising agency based in Montgomery, Alabama. Since their inception in 2006, they have enabled a broad range of business-to-business and business-to-consumer clients effectively leverage the latest technology, open source platforms, social media and traditional marketing strategies to achieve their unique sales, marketing and advertising goals. They are designers, their clients depend on them for creative and effective website development; social media and email marketing campaigns; print advertising; brochures that clearly and creatively express their messages to their customers; and signage— billboards, banners and posters— that draw attention to their brands.
